The BMI Machine Market grew from USD 11.08 billion in 2024 to USD 11.98 billion in 2025. It is expected to continue growing at a CAGR of 8.06%, reaching USD 17.65 billion by 2030.

Tariff Waves Reshape Supply and Cost Structures in 2025

In 2025, United States tariffs on medical device imports have exerted a significant influence on the BMI machine landscape. Additional duties levied on key components and finished goods have increased production costs for international manufacturers, prompting many to recalibrate their supply chains. Companies dependent on cross-border assembly have shifted towards sourcing critical parts domestically or from trade-friendly regions to mitigate tariff burdens and maintain competitive pricing.

This recalibration has not been without challenges. Increased lead times and supplier verification processes have introduced new complexities, forcing original equipment manufacturers to weigh cost management against reliability. Some competitors have pursued strategic nearshoring initiatives, establishing assembly operations closer to primary markets to reduce exposure to tariff volatility. Others have entered into longer-term contracts with component suppliers to lock in favorable terms and ensure steady material flow.

The cumulative impact of these measures is reshaping market dynamics. End users may face incremental price adjustments, but they also benefit from enhanced supply chain transparency and potentially faster product delivery. At the same time, domestic producers are finding opportunities to capture market share by offering localized service networks and robust compliance support. As tariffs continue to influence strategic decisions, stakeholders across the value chain must remain vigilant and adaptable to sustain growth and operational resilience.

Deep Dive into BMI Machine Segmentation Dynamics

Advances in bioelectrical impedance analysis are at the forefront of the market, with devices now leveraging multifrequency measurements to deliver nuanced insights into intracellular and extracellular water compartments. Segmental analysis capabilities enable practitioners to assess limb-specific composition, tracking muscle balance and asymmetry with unprecedented precision. Meanwhile, single frequency models persist in settings where simplicity and cost-effectiveness are paramount, offering reliable total body composition data for broad user bases.

Dual-energy X-ray absorptiometry remains the gold standard for detailed body composition and bone health assessment. Dedicated analyzers provide high-resolution mapping of lean tissue, fat mass, and bone mineral density, serving clinical and research applications where diagnostic accuracy cannot be compromised. Although these systems command higher investment, their ability to detect osteoporosis risk and monitor therapeutic outcomes in real time underscores their enduring value.

Air displacement plethysmography devices have broadened their appeal beyond research centers, with adult testing models featuring rapid chamber inflations for precise volume measurements and streamlined user experiences. Pediatric testing solutions are specifically designed to accommodate younger subjects, offering shorter test durations and specialized seating configurations that maintain diagnostic quality while ensuring safety.

Optical imaging systems are carving out a distinct niche by combining photogrammetry techniques with three-dimensional scanning. These devices capture surface contours and body shape metrics in milliseconds, producing detailed digital avatars that complement traditional composition analysis. Their contactless operation and high throughput make them ideal for large-scale health assessments and consumer wellness applications.

Regional Market Nuances Driving Global Adoption Trends

The Americas region continues to lead adoption, driven by heightened awareness of obesity and metabolic disorders. Health systems in North America are integrating body composition analysis into standard care pathways, often linking device data with electronic health records for comprehensive risk stratification. Latin American markets are rapidly embracing these technologies as part of broader digital health initiatives, seeking to improve preventive care and optimize resource allocation.

Across Europe, the Middle East and Africa, regulatory frameworks are gradually aligning to facilitate smoother market entry for innovative BMI devices. Western European countries maintain robust reimbursement policies that support device procurement in clinical environments, while Gulf Cooperation Council nations are ramping up healthcare infrastructure investments to meet growing demand for preventive diagnostics. In sub-Saharan Africa, pilot programs are exploring portable body composition solutions to address undernutrition and guide public health strategies.

In the Asia-Pacific region, robust economic growth and expanding healthcare budgets are fueling demand for advanced body composition tools. China’s emphasis on smart hospital initiatives is accelerating device integration into digital health platforms, and India’s large population base presents significant opportunities for both institutional and at-home monitoring systems. Meanwhile, markets like Japan and Australia are leveraging strong research ecosystems to adopt next-generation technologies, including AI-driven analytics and connectivity features.
